Sorry I don't have any pictures, but has anyone ever seen a 1943-s steel cent with an S that looked out of place? I have one that has a S that is closer to the tail of the 9 than my other 43-S's.

Mint marks were added to working dies by hand until 1989, so its possible they could appear almost anywhere.

Mint marks were hand punched on the dies in 1943. They won't all be in the same spot.
